Admissions

How do I or my loved one become a Resident of Grandview Lodge?

The applicant or family member must first begin the application process with the Hamilton Niagara Haldimand Brant Local Health Integration Network (HNHB LHIN). If the applicant is eligible, HNHB LHIN will help you to identify your needs, inform you of the criteria, explain how the admission process works, inform you of the fees and help you to apply. What happens when a bed becomes available?

When a bed becomes available, the HNHB LHIN will offer the bed to an applicant. The individual or family member has 24 hours to accept the bed. If the offer is declined the applicant is taken off all wait lists and must begin the application process again.

Accommodations

Grandview Lodge has 128 beds throughout the home in its four home areas. There are 32 beds in each of the home areas: Bridgeview, Creekview, Hillview and Marshview. There are 28 basic rooms and four private rooms in each home area. All rooms offer a built-in armoire, side table, bed and chair.

Cable/internet access and phone services are available in each room (a fee applies). Residents are provided a key for their bedside drawer and the memory box outside their room, where Residents can showcase their cherished memories.

Basic rooms offer a window view and a wheelchair accessible bathroom is shared by the two Residents. The bathroom is 52 square feet. Basic rooms are 130 square feet of bedroom space on either side of the room and a 56 square feet shared entrance space.

Private rooms are located at the end of each home area and have a large floor space, private ensuite bathroom, two windows and a sitting area. Private rooms are 228 square feet of bedroom, entrance and bathroom space.
